Parallel and back-to-back loan

Distinguish between the parallel loan and the back-to-back loan.

Parallel loan includes four parties.  One MNC borrows and then re-lends to another’s subsidiary and vice versa.  A back-to-back loan includes only two parties.  One MNC borrows and re-lends directly to another.
